第3讲 硬盘2分析.ppt

  1. 1、本文档共21页,可阅读全部内容。
  2. 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
  3. 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载
  4. 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
查看更多
第3讲 硬盘2分析.ppt

第3讲 硬盘 * 2、硬盘的技术指标 3、了解固态硬盘 主要内容: 1、硬盘数据寻址方式 1、硬盘的物理结构 2、硬盘的逻辑结构 3、硬盘侧面的接口分为?目前主流的接口为? 4、在硬盘中读写数据按(柱面/盘面)进行的? 5、每一个扇区包含()字节 6、2个盘片包含了()个磁头 7、柱面编号从()开始,磁头编号从()开始,扇区编号()开始 复习 试题 ST3500418AS (1)ST 中文意思即希捷。这在任何一款希捷硬盘产品编号的开头都有。 (2)3----表示代表硬盘外形。“1”代表3.5英寸全高硬盘,“3”代表3.5英寸半高硬盘,“4”代表现在已被淘汰的5.25英寸硬盘。 (3)5004--四位数代表硬盘容量由3到4位数字组成,代表硬盘容量,单位为100MB(4)18---代表硬盘的标志,它由主标志和副标志组成第一个数字为主标志,在普通IDE硬盘中代表盘片数。 (4) “As”代表Ultra ATA,即普通IDE/EIDE接口,这是大多数桌面硬盘所采用的接口类型;“AS”代表Serial ATA150,即串行ATA 1.0硬盘接口 磁盘的数据寻址方式分为两种:CHS和LBA 硬盘数据寻址方式 一、CHS寻址方式(物理寻址) (1)扇区 操作系统是以扇区(Sector)的形式在硬盘上存储数据的,每一个扇区包括512字节的数据和一些其他信息。扇区是读取数据的最小单元。一个扇区主要有两个部分,存储数据的地点标识符和存储数据的数据段 问:有什么特点 A、每个磁道的扇区相同 B、扇区的大小不一致 缺点:闲置、浪费 1、物理寻址方式 物理寻址方式又称CHS(Cylinder柱面/?Head磁头/?Sector扇区)方式,是用柱面号(即磁道号)、磁头号(即盘面号)和扇区号来表示一个特定的扇区。柱面和磁头从0开始编号,而扇区是从1开始编号的。? 公式:硬盘容量=磁头数×柱面数×扇区数×512字节 CHS模式的地址是写到3个8位寄存器里的,分别是:   柱面低位寄存器(8位)   柱面高位寄存器(高2位)+扇区寄存器(低6位)   磁头寄存器(8位) 因此,硬盘磁头最多有256(2的8次方)个,即0~255;扇区最多有63(2的6次方-1),即1~63;柱面最多有1024(2的10次方),即0~1023。 2、CHS物理寻址计算实例 实例:已知有一个4磁头(硬盘每柱面的磁道数为4),每磁道有17个扇区的硬盘,读取1柱面1磁头1扇区之前会先读取的扇区数是 解题思路: (1)读取1个柱面,1柱面前有0柱面,表明读取了1个柱面(1个柱面表示4个磁道),每个磁道有17个扇区,则读取了4*17=68 (2)1柱面1磁头,1磁头前有0磁头,既有1磁道,共计17扇区 (3)1柱面1磁头1扇区,扇区从1开始的 先读取扇区数的公式: (柱面编号×磁头数+磁头编号)×扇区数+扇区编号-1 2、CHS物理寻址计算实例 思考练习:CHS寻址方式,某一硬盘有4磁头,每磁道有63个扇区。若某一文件的起始地址是2柱面2磁头2扇区,其结束地址为4柱面3磁头35扇区。请计算此文件一共占用了多少扇区?此文件有多大(以M为单位)? 解题思路: (1)方法1:该文件占了 2柱面1磁头33扇区 则文件大小为:(2*4*63+63+33)*512/1024= (2)方法二: 结束地址所占扇区-起始地址所占扇区 A:起始地址所占扇区:2*4*63+2*63+2 B:结束地址所占扇区:4*4*63+3*63+35 (B-A)*512/1024= 逻辑寻址方式又称LBA(logical?Block?Addressing)方式,是用逻辑编号来指定一个扇区的寻址方式。 二、逻辑寻址 在早期的硬盘中,由于每个磁道的扇区数相等,外磁道的记录密度远低于内磁道,因此造成很多磁盘空间的浪费。为了解决这一问题,人们改用等密度结构,即外圈磁道的扇区比内圈磁道多。此种结构的硬盘不再具有实际的3D参数,寻址方式也改为以扇区为单位的线性寻址,这种寻址模式便是LBA(Logic Block Address,?逻辑块地址)。即将所有的扇区统一编号。 物理扇区C/H/S中的扇区编号是从“1”至“63”,而逻辑扇区LBA方式下扇区是从“0”开始编号,所有扇区编号按顺序进行。? 物理寻址与逻辑寻址的区别 CHS寻址方式中,读取某一扇区之前要读取的扇区数即为此扇区的LBA参数。于是可得出CHS参数转换成其相对于的LBA参数值的公式如下: 2、物理寻址与逻辑寻址的之间的转换 逻辑编号(即LBA地址)=(柱面编号×磁头数+磁头编号)×扇区数+扇区编号-1 备注:磁头数为硬盘磁头的总数,扇区数为每磁道的扇区数。 3、物理寻址与逻辑寻址的之间的转换 实例:已知有一个4磁头(硬盘每柱面的磁道数为4),每磁道有17个扇

文档评论(0)

糖糖 + 关注
实名认证
内容提供者

该用户很懒,什么也没介绍

1亿VIP精品文档

相关文档